Output e59f211894c83895e45c3574e11f0590108f03a5e1ce3f9cd1869cd10f629ef4:0

value
1473466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7895b7b7aabdb5dbc078619e226548d33c5a56a7 OP_EQUAL
address
3CgcN8NJF8aaaTdJWUpCQHdTRrc9zcFm8y
transaction
e59f211894c83895e45c3574e11f0590108f03a5e1ce3f9cd1869cd10f629ef4
spent
true